Full Professor at the Department of Mechanical Engineering, Materials and Manufacturing from Universidad Politécnica de Cartagena (UPCT) since year 2021.

Visiting Scholar at the Gear Research Center of the University of Illinois at Chicago, in United States, during two years (2001-2003). Visiting Scientist at the Gear Research & Development Department of Yamaha Motor Company, in Japan, during five months (2005). Visiting Scientist at the Gear Research Lab of the Rochester Institute of Technology at Rochester NY, in the United States of America (USA), during five months (2017). 

Ph. D. in Mechanical Engineering at UPCT in 2003 for his thesis: "Design, Simulation of Meshing, Tooth Contact Analysis and Stress Analysis of Spur and Helical Gear Drives with Low Level of Noise and Improved Bearing Contact". M.S. in Mechanical Engineering from Universidad de Murcia in 1999. Teaching Machine Mechanics and Design of Machine Elements since year 2000 at UPCT.

Performed research on the following topics: design, generation and simulation of meshing of advanced gear drives; development of techniques for the design and analysis of gear drives based on geometry comparison, tooth contact analysis, and finite element analysis; diagnosis of gear drives; development of techniques of design based on reverse engineering of gear drives; development of the computational tool IGD (Integrated Gear Design) for the technology transfer to corporations in collaboration with the Gear Research Lab of the Rochester Institute of Technology in USA.

Academic appointments: Secretary of the Department of Mechanical Engineering (2010-2015) and Head of the same department (2015-2018) at UPCT. Principal Researcher of the Advanced Gear Drives Research Group at UPCT since year 2015.

Author of 37 articles in journals with JCR, 24 of them in Q1, related to gear geometry and applied theory. Co-author of the book Non-Circular Gears: Design and Generation, published in Cambridge University Press in 2009. H-index of 18 in Scopus with more than 1000 citations on his 62 registered documents. Outstanding three periods of six-year research work (2000-2005, 2006-2011, 2012-2017) recognized by the Spanish Ministry of Science, Innovation and Universities. In the period 2018-2021, the research activity has provided 5 articles Q1, 4 articles Q2, 3 book chapters and 3 articles in no-JCR journals. He has participated in six three-year-period research projects of the Spanish Program for Research, Development and Innovation. In two of these projects, he has acted as Principal Researcher.

He has participated in a four-year-period research project of the Spanish Program for Scientist Research, Development and Technological Innovation 2008-2011, that has been led by the corporation Precision Mechanical Developments S.L. He has led some research contracts with corporations such as Soltec Renewable Energies S.L (2015)., Precision Mechanical Developments S.L. (2015), Gamesa Energy Transmissions S.A. (2018) and Iwasa Tech. Co. Ltd. (2019) with a total budget of 134833 euros.
